Sharing photos on Facebook is part of the daily lives of many users, but some images may pose a risk to privacy and security. What seems like a simple publication may contain sensitive information that facilitates third party access to personal data.

Publication of Facebook photos that reveal the location of the residence, the workplace, or the children’s school can compromise safety. In addition, images shared in real time indicate that the house is empty, which can be a risk for robberies. This problem has been taken seriously by some insurers, who already refuse to cover losses if users have exposed their location on social networks.

Another common mistake, explains, is the sharing of airplane tickets with visible barcodes. These codes may contain information about travel and even payment -associated personal data such as credit cards. Also the photographs of children should be avoided as they can compromise their privacy in the future and put them at risk.

Photos that can provide password clues are another factor to consider. Many users use family names, pets or special dates to create passwords. By sharing images that include this information, they can facilitate the work of hackers trying to access personal accounts.

In addition to safety risks, there is also the issue of digital reputation. Party photographs, intimate moments or content that can be considered inappropriate can affect the personal and professional image. Even if they currently do not represent a problem, they may arise in online surveys years later.

Another aspect to take into account are the images protected by copyright. Publishing photographs without permission of the author can result in legal penalties. To avoid problems, it is essential to verify the origin of the contents before disclosing them.

Eliminating certain types of Facebook photos is an essential measure to protect privacy and avoid unnecessary risks. Reflecting before sharing is critical to ensuring that online presence does not compromise personal and others security.
